PART of the M62 has reopened after it was closed in both directions due to a concern for safety.
Between junction 31 (Pontefract) and junction 32 (Normanton) were closed in both directions due to a police-led incident, Highways England – Yorkshire confirmed.
There were reportedly delays of 60 minutes and five miles worth of congestion in both directions on approach of the incident.
But West Yorkshire Police has since tweeted that the incident: This concern for safety incident has now been resolved and the #M62 is expected to fully reopen shortly.
“Motorists are thanked for their patience.”
